One positive number is 14 less than another positive number. If the reciprocal of the smaller number is added to five times the

reciprocal of the larger​ number, the sum is one fourth. Find the two numbers.

Let's call the two numbers s and l.


Given these variables, we can say: s = l - 14, based on the first sentence in the problem.


Also, remember that the reciprocal of a number is simply 1 divided by the number. Thus, we can say that:

\dfrac{1}{s} + 5\Big( \dfrac{1}{l} \Big) = \dfrac{1}{4}


To solve, we can simply substitute l -14 in for s in the second equation and solve.

\dfrac{1}{l - 14} + \dfrac{5}{l} = \dfrac{1}{4}

  • Set up

\dfrac{l}{l(l - 14)} + \dfrac{5(l - 14)}{l(l - 14)} = \dfrac{1}{4}

  • Get terms on the left side to a common denominator for easier addition

\dfrac{l + 5l - 70}{l(l - 14)} = \dfrac{1}{4}

  • Simplify

4(6l - 70) = l(l - 14)

  • Cross multiplication (\frac{a}{b} = \frac{c}{d} \Rightarrow ad = bc)

24l - 280 = l^2 - 14l

  • Simplify

l^2 - 38l + 280 = 0

  • Subtract 24l - 280 from both sides of the equation

(l - 10)(l - 28) = 0

  • Factor left side of the equation

l = 10, 28

  • Zero Product Property

Now, notice that we have found two solutions, but the problem is only asking for one. This <em>likely </em>means that one of our solutions is extraneous. Let's take a look. Remember that the smaller positive number is equal to 14 less than the larger number. However,

s = 10 - 14 = -4,

Since s is not positive in this case, l = 10 is not a solution.


Thus, l = 28 is our only solution. In this case,

s = 28 - 14 = 14,

which means that the smaller number is 14 and the larger number is 28.

Shameeka sold her hamsters to a pet store. This doubled the number of hamsters in the store. Then the store got six more hamster
nalin [4]

Answer: shameeka sold 20 hamsters to the store.

Step-by-step explanation:

Let x represent the number of hamsters that shameeka sold to the store.

Let y represent the number of hamsters that the pet store had initially.

Shameeka sold her hamsters to a pet store. This doubled the number of hamsters in the store. It means that

x + y = 2y

x = 2y - y

x = y

Then the store got six more hamsters. If the pet store has 46 hamsters now, it means that

2y + 6 = 46

2y = 46 - 6

2y = 40

y = 40/2

y = 20

Since x = y, then

x = 20
